    Lake Fork Crappiefest April 1st!!!

    It's that time again!

    Crappie Anglers of Texas is having it's annual Crappiefest on Lake Fork this Sat from 7am-1pm. You can register the evening before at the pavilion at the Minnow Bucket marina from 5-6Pm I believe and again the morning of up to 7am. It's a 1 fish tourney that pays 10 places and closest to 1.00, 1.25, 1.50, and 1.75 without going over and a few other weights. Lots of fun and prizes for the kiddo's too! Adult's entry is $50 and kids is free! Plus I think the bonus for a fish over 3lbs is $5k this year! First place last year was a 3.20 and was worth $9k if I remember correctly! Must be in the weight in line by 2pm at Lake Fork Trophy Bait and Tackle in Emory!

    Heading to the camp Friday hopefully and get ready for the fun!!

    Ya'll come see us! Boats, Kayaks, float tubes, and bank fishing welcome!
